Abstract

The utility model provides a PCB (Printed Circuit Board) device with a flexible interface, which relates to the technical field of PCBs and comprises a board body, an interface body is arranged on the board body, two long strips are fixedly arranged on the board body, each long strip is provided with a plurality of grooves, a movable strip is movably arranged on the inner side of each long strip, and the movable strip is provided with a flexible interface. And a fixed sleeve is fixedly installed on the movable strip, an inner bolt is movably installed on the inner side of the fixed sleeve, a mounting plate is fixedly installed on the inner bolt, and two mounting screws are installed on the mounting plate in a threaded mode. According to the utility model, through the limitation of the installation space of the plate body, the interface body is moved, so that the interface body drives the moving strip to move along the inner side of the long strip through the installation screw and the installation plate, the interface body is moved to a proper position of the plate body, and the interface body is rotated, so that the interface body rotates by taking the inner bolt as the center; therefore, an external connecting line can be conveniently plugged with the interface body, and the flexible effect is improved.

Description

TECHNICAL FIELD

[0001] The utility model relates to PCB board technical field, concretely is a kind of PCB board device with flexible interface. BACKGROUND

[0002] PCB board is a kind of plate material containing pre-etched conductive circuit diagram, it is fixed and connected together, and electronic circuit is formed.

[0003] According to the search of the Chinese patent with the announcement No.CN209930609U, a novel PCB board device is disclosed, the electronic devices of the PCB board device are covered in the heat dissipation cover, so that the electronic devices of the PCB board are not exposed outside the PCB board, so that the appearance is beautiful, and the heat dissipation effect can also be played, the user experience is greatly improved.

[0004] Based on the above search and combining with prior art, it is found that the above-mentioned patent has certain defects, the interface structure of the existing PCB board is fixed, when the PCB board is installed in a small space, the external connecting line is not convenient to be inserted with the interface, and forced insertion may cause damage to the external connecting line and the interface, the flexibility is poor, the flexibility is reduced, and the interface is exposed to the outside world and easy to stick dust. [0026] As Figures 1 to 5 shown, the embodiment of the present application provides a PCB device with flexible interface, comprising a plate body 1, an interface body 2 is arranged on the plate body 1, two long strips 3 are fixedly installed on the plate body 1, a plurality of grooves 4 are formed on each long strip 3, a moving strip 5 is movably installed on the inner side of each long strip 3, two round shells 6 are fixedly installed on the inner side of each moving strip 5, a spring 7 is connected to the inner wall of each round shell 6, a protruding block 8 adapted to the groove 4 is connected to the end of the spring 7, a fixed sleeve 9 is fixedly installed on the moving strip 5, an inner bolt 10 is movably installed on the inner side of the fixed sleeve 9, a mounting plate 11 is fixedly installed on the inner bolt 10, two mounting screws 12 are threadedly installed on the mounting plate 11, and the interface body 2 is located between the two mounting plates 11 and the four mounting screws 12.

[0027] In the embodiment of the present application, the staff moves the interface body 2 according to the space limitation of the plate body 1, so that the interface body 2 is driven by the mounting screws 12 and the mounting plates 11 to move the moving strips 5 along the inner sides of the long strips 3 under the action of external force, the moving strips 5 drive the protruding blocks 8 to move through the round shells 6 and the springs 7, the protruding blocks 8 are clamped with the grooves 4 under the support of the elastic force of the springs 7, the interface body 2 is moved to the appropriate position of the plate body 1, the moving strips 5 are fixed by the clamping of the protruding blocks 8 and the corresponding grooves 4, the interface body 2 is rotated around the inner bolt 10 under the action of external force, so that the external connecting line is conveniently inserted with the interface body 2, and the flexibility is improved.

[0028] Figures 1 to 5 As shown in the figure, the interface body 2 is provided with a sealing mechanism for wrapping the interface body 2, the sealing mechanism comprises a fixed frame 13 fixedly installed on the interface body 2, a rotating sleeve 15 movably installed on the fixed frame 13, a sealing cover 16 fixedly installed on the rotating sleeve 15, and two torsional springs 14 connected to the fixed frame 13, and the fixed frame 13 is connected to the rotating sleeve 15 through the two torsional springs 14, and the sealing cover 16 is matched with the interface body 2.

[0029] In the embodiment of the utility model, the sealing cover 16 is sealed and wrapped to the interface body 2 under the elastic support of the torsional spring 14, so that dust can be prevented from entering the inside of the interface body 2, and dustproof effect is achieved.

[0030] When the external connecting line is connected with the interface body 2, the sealing cover 16 is rotated, the sealing cover 16 drives the rotating sleeve 15 to rotate around the fixed frame 13 under the action of external force, so that the sealing cover 16 is opened for connection work.

[0031] Figures 1 to 5 As shown in the figure, the sealing cover 16 is provided with a sleeve block 17, the sleeve block 17 is movably provided with an inner rod 18, the inner rod 18 is fixedly provided with a rotating frame 19, and the end of the rotating frame 19 is fixedly provided with a snap ring 20 matched with the external connecting line.

[0032] In the embodiment of the utility model, when the staff inserts the external connecting line with the interface body 2, the rotating frame 19 is further rotated, the rotating frame 19 drives the snap ring 20 to move under the action of external force, the snap ring 20 is clamped with the external connecting line, so that the external connecting line can be supported, and the stability of the connection between the external connecting line and the interface body 2 is increased.

[0033] Working principle: the staff moves the interface body 2 through the space limitation of the plate body 1, drives the moving strip 5 to move along the inside of the long strip 3 through the installation screw 12 and the installation plate 11, moves the interface body 2 to the appropriate position of the plate body 1, rotates the interface body 2 to rotate around the inner bolt 10, rotates the sealing cover 16 to drive the rotating sleeve 15 to rotate around the fixed frame 13 under the action of external force, so that the sealing cover 16 is opened, the external connecting line is inserted into the interface body 2 for connection, the rotating frame 19 is rotated to drive the snap ring 20 to move, and the snap ring 20 is clamped with the external connecting line.
